Products of oxidation of HfB2 particles with mean size 50–55 and 20–25 nm with air oxygen under polythermal and isothermal conditions have been studied by means of thermal analysis, scanning electron microscopy, X-ray energy-dispersive analysis, and elemental analysis. Rate constants of oxidation of the HfB2 nanoparticles have been determined.
